Youth found dead in room

Mystery shrouds the death of a 19-year-old boy, whose body was found dangling from the asbestos roof of his rented house near Uma cinema under the jurisdiction of Town police station on Wednesday night.

Police said the body of the victim, identified as Shailendra Kumar, was recovered from the house of one Shahid Hussain. A native of Piprahi village under the jurisdiction of Laukahi police station in Madhubani district, Shailendra was preparing for his engineering entrance exams.

The incident came to the fore when one Ashish Kumar, an Intermediate student, who stays in a room adjacent to Shailendra's, knocked on his door after returning from the local market. He suspected foul play when there was no response.

Ashish immediately informed the house owner, who reported the matter to the police. The police broke down the door to find the hanging body. However, the victim's legs were touching the floor.

"Prime facie, it appears to be a case of suicide. However, no suicide note has been found. The body has been sent for post-mortem and the family members informed," the station house officer (SHO) of Darbhanga Town police station Ajit Kumar Rai said.

He added that the post-mortem report would throw more light on the cause of death. "It would not be prudent to comment at this stage as the post-mortem report is awaited," the SHO said

The police have registered a case of unnatural death and launched a probe.

A source said Shailendra was upset after the owner of the house had asked him to vacate the room. "He was very upset after a quarrel with the house owner," sources said. The owner, however, refuted that he had exerted any pressure on Shailendra, who was staying in the room for the past seven months. He said he had asked Shailendra to vacate as he wanted to demolish the building and construct a new one.
